Common Waste is seeking a motivated and results-driven Outbound Sales Representative to join our growing team. In this role, you will be responsible for identifying new business opportunities, initiating contact with potential customers via cold calls, email outreach, and LinkedIn, and pitching our waste and recycling services. You’ll work closely with our account management and operations teams to convert leads into long-term partnerships across industries such as construction, property management, retail, and manufacturing. Success in this position means consistently generating qualified leads and closing deals to support the company’s revenue growth.
This is a high-activity role for someone who thrives in a fast-paced, target-driven environment and isn’t afraid to pick up the phone.
